Currently only users in the "Graph Editor" group can access the Graph Manager. This means that unless someone has full edit access to the graphs, they can't see them. While you can get a gist of the graph from the Resource Editor, seeing the template for the data can be helpful for several reasons. For example, if a user has access to the Bulk Data importer to import data, they are required to map the csv column headers to the appropriate Nodes. However they're kind of guessing since they don't have direct access to the graph. It would be nice if there were a read-only view of the Graph Manager where every option is disabled.

I think this is a really good suggestion. Another solution might be to have a graph inspector plugin - something lean that has a nice visualization of the graph without all of graph editing/publication features.
